Contextual information can deepen and/or improve our understanding of an artwork . With some additional contextual information about the time, the culture, and the maker/artist of an artwork, we can become more informed. All artworks exist in a context—more accurately, all artworks exist in multiple contexts.

What role does context play in art?

‘Context’ in your drawings and artwork provide visual links that helps us to fully understand what your art is about . A drawing or painting may be beautiful without us knowing its context – we can enjoy the emotive colour, the energising mark-making, the lyrical shapes and patterns, etc.

What is context analysis in art?

Contextual analysis involves the cultural context of the work, its artist, and its time period , and theoretical analysis studies the work from a critical perspective.

What is the context of an artwork?

Context consists of all of the things about the artwork that might have influenced the artwork or the maker (artist) . These would include when the work was made; where it was made (both culturally and geographically); why it was made; and possibly some other details or information.

Who determines the value of art?

In the global context, a piece of art’s value is also determined by the art dealers and the galleries that represent artists . It is also influenced by the life of the artwork, and other times, the artist’s exposure in exhibitions and media coverage.

How does art increase in value?

A recent academic study, based on examining data from 1.2 million auction house sales of paintings, drawings and prints, concluded that art appreciated in value by a modest 3.97% per year , in real US dollar terms, between 1957 and 2007.

What is the historical context of art?

1 Answer. If something must be understood or analyzed “in historical context,” it means the historical circumstances in which it was produced very much affected the work – its themes, its techniques, its message, etc. Without an understanding of the era, a full understanding of the piece will be impossible.

What does social context mean in art?

When analyzing artwork, in any form, there are often times social contexts in which can be interpreted. ... It can demonstrate how traditions were carried out, how they had an impact on the different social classes. It’s a visual teaching aid of a sort .
